Yesterday we had a NetSmartz assembly which focused on internet safety and digital citizenship. Lower grades learned the 4 Rules of Internet Safety:
- Tell my trusted adult if anything makes me feel sad, scared, or confused.
- Ask my trusted adult before sharing information like my name, address, and phone number.
- NOT to meet face-to-face with anyone from the Internet.
- Always use good netiquette and not be rude or mean online.
Upper grade students were challenged to think of ways to use electronics as a tool to improve their lives and their communities. They were also challenged to use technology to share kindness and to put an end to cyberbullying.
